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of isolation fence connector, and disclose an outdoor isolation fence connector, including press roll wheel, be provided with recess on press roll wheel, the isolation fence is compatible with recess, connecting sleeve, rotationally connected in press roll wheel, the fixedly connected with installation frame on connecting sleeve, and installation frame is half surrounded structure and forms the clamping space in the frame, locking structure, set up on installation frame, locking structure has a fastener on, and the fastener forms the constraint space with installation frame, and connecting rod sets up in constraint space, the utility model can adapt to the isolation fence pole of 1cm 10cm diameter, and user need not according to the isolation fence pole of this size range prepares multiple connectors, only one can satisfy most needs, thereby reduced use cost.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of guardrail connector technology, specifically an outdoor guardrail connector. Background Technology

[0002] Outdoor guardrail connectors are accessories specifically designed for fixing and assembling road traffic guardrails. They fall under the category of electromechanical connection components, and their core function is to achieve a stable connection between the guardrail and the connecting rod through a mechanical structure.

[0003] Currently, depending on the different application scenarios, outdoor guardrail connectors can be divided into various types such as central guardrail connectors and non-guardrail connectors, mainly serving the safety protection needs of traffic facilities such as urban roads, highways, power grids, and bridges.

[0004] However, the fasteners of some connectors cannot be flexibly adjusted according to actual installation requirements. That is, the mounting frame cannot be adjusted for railings with diameters of 1cm-10cm. This leads to the need to replace different models of connectors in actual applications, increasing the cost of use. To address this issue, we have designed an outdoor guardrail connector. Utility Model Content

[0005] This utility model provides an outdoor guardrail connector that, through the cooperation of a locking structure and a mounting frame, can adapt to guardrails with diameters ranging from 1cm to 10cm. Users do not need to prepare multiple connectors for guardrails of this size range, thus solving the problem mentioned in the background art of needing to replace different models of connectors and increasing usage costs.

[0006] This utility model provides the following technical solution: An outdoor safety barrier connector includes a pressure roller with a groove, the safety barrier being adapted to the groove, and a connecting sleeve rotatably connected to the pressure roller. The connecting sleeve has a mounting frame fixedly connected to it, the mounting frame having a semi-enclosed structure and forming a clamping space within it. A locking structure is provided on the mounting frame, wherein the locking structure has a fastener, and a constraint space is formed between the fastener and the mounting frame, with a connecting rod disposed within the constraint space.

[0007] As a preferred technical solution of this utility model, the locking structure includes a U-shaped rod, wherein a limiting plate is fixedly connected to the mounting frame, a limiting hole is provided on the limiting plate, and nuts are provided at both ends of the U-shaped rod through the limiting hole, and a constraint space is formed between the U-shaped rod and the mounting frame.

[0008] As a preferred embodiment of this utility model, the locking structure includes a screw, wherein an adjustment hole is provided on the side of the mounting frame, and a nut is provided through the adjustment hole on the screw, and a constraint space is formed between the screw and the mounting frame.

[0009] As a preferred embodiment of this utility model, the connecting sleeve has a connecting hole, and a rotating shaft is rotatably connected to the connecting hole. The connecting sleeve is sleeved on the rotating shaft, and a first limiting block and a second limiting block are respectively provided at both ends of the rotating shaft.

[0010] As a preferred embodiment of this utility model, the connecting sleeve is threaded with a locking member, and the end of the locking member abuts against the circumferential surface of the rotating shaft.

[0011] As a preferred embodiment of this utility model, a clamping plate is rotatably connected to the rotating shaft.

[0012] As a preferred embodiment of this utility model, a reinforcing rib is provided between the connecting sleeve and the mounting frame.

[0013] Compared with the prior art, the present invention provides an outdoor guardrail connector, which has the following advantages: 1. In this outdoor guardrail connector, the U-shaped rod can be used to flexibly adjust the limit according to the guardrail with a diameter of 5cm-10cm, which can achieve installation, improve the versatility and applicability of the device, and reduce the cost of use; 2. In this outdoor guardrail connector, the size of the constraint space can be adjusted by moving the screw in the adjustment hole to accommodate guardrails with a diameter range of 1cm-5cm, thereby improving the versatility and applicability of the device and reducing the cost of use.

[0014] The parts of this device not described herein are the same as or can be implemented using existing technologies. This utility model can adapt to guardrails with diameters of 1cm-10cm. Users do not need to prepare multiple connectors for guardrails of this size range; only one type is needed to meet most needs, thereby reducing the cost of use. Attached Figure Description

[0020] Example 1: Reference Figure 1 and Figure 2This utility model provides an outdoor guardrail connector, the basic components of which mainly include a pressure roller 100 with a groove for the guardrail to fit into. The pressure roller 100 also has an oil filling hole 105 for adding lubricating oil. A connecting hole is provided on the connecting sleeve 200, and a rotating shaft 104 is rotatably connected to the connecting hole. The oil filling hole 105 communicates with the connecting hole. A bearing is mounted on the rotating shaft 104, and the outer ring of the bearing is connected to the connecting hole on the connecting sleeve 200. The walls fit together to ensure the stability of the rotating shaft 104 during rotation. A clamping plate 103 is installed and connected to one end of the rotating shaft 104, that is, the clamping plate 103 is set between the first limiting block 101 and the pressure roller 100. The clamping plate 103 can rotate with the rotation of the rotating shaft 104. A connecting sleeve 200 is sleeved on the other end of the rotating shaft 104. A second limiting block 102 is provided at the end of the rotating shaft 104, which can be connected to the rotating shaft 104 by thread or welded to the rotating shaft 104.

[0021] Specifically, an installation frame 300 is provided on the connecting sleeve 200 via reinforcing ribs 202, and a locking member 201 is threadedly connected to the connecting sleeve 200. The end of the locking member 201 abuts against the circumferential surface of the rotating shaft 104. The locking member 201 can abut against the rotating shaft 104, thereby limiting the position of the connecting sleeve 200. When the locking member 201 is tightened, its end is tightly fitted against the circumferential surface of the rotating shaft 104, generating sufficient friction to prevent the connecting sleeve 200 from sliding relative to the rotating shaft 104, thereby fixing the position of the connecting sleeve 200. The installation frame 300 is firmly welded to the connecting sleeve 200 via reinforcing ribs 202, providing additional support points for the outdoor guardrail, enhancing the wind pressure resistance and stability of the overall structure. The guardrail can be installed on the outside via a clamping plate 103. In the actual installation process, the clamping plate 103 can cooperate with the corresponding connection part on the outside of the guardrail to limit the position.

[0022] Specifically, when installing guardrails with a diameter of 5cm-10cm, a limiting plate 401 is fixedly connected to the mounting frame 300, which is one option for the locking structure 400. The limiting plate 401 has limiting holes 402, and nuts 404 are installed at both ends of the U-shaped rod 403 through the limiting holes 402. A constraint space is formed between the U-shaped rod 403 and the mounting frame 300, and a guardrail with a diameter of 10cm can be placed in this constraint space. At this time, the U-shaped rod 403 and the mounting frame 300 cooperate to fix the guardrail. The bar serves as a lateral or vertical limiter. The position of the mounting frame 300 can be adjusted by rotating the connecting sleeve 200 to prevent it from swaying left and right. At the same time, by tightening the nut 404, the U-shaped bar 403 can further press the guardrail, enhancing the firmness of the fixation and ensuring that the guardrail can be stably positioned in the required position after installation. In practical applications, this U-shaped bar 403 can be flexibly adjusted to limit the guardrail with a diameter of 5cm-10cm, which can achieve installation, improving the versatility and applicability of the device and reducing the cost of use.

[0023] Example 2: Reference Figure 3 and Figure 4 Similar to Embodiment 1, in order to install guardrails with a diameter of 1cm-5cm, an adjustment hole 405 is provided on the edge of the mounting frame 300, which is another solution for the locking structure 400. The length of the adjustment hole 405 is 3cm. A screw 406 is then inserted through the adjustment hole 405 and a nut 407 is provided. A constraint space is formed between the screw 406 and the mounting frame 300. Guardrails with a diameter of 1cm-5cm can be placed in this constraint space. At this time, the screw 406 and the mounting frame 300 cooperate to limit the guardrail horizontally or vertically. By moving the screw 406 in the adjustment hole 405, the size of the constraint space can be adjusted to accommodate guardrails with a diameter range of 1cm-5cm. After determining the appropriate position, tightening the nut 407 can further press the guardrail with the screw 406, enhance the firmness of the fixation, and ensure that the guardrail can be stably positioned in the required position after installation.

[0024] This design allows for flexible installation of the device on guardrails with diameters ranging from 1cm to 5cm, further improving its versatility and applicability, thus meeting the installation requirements for guardrails with diameters ranging from 1cm to 5cm and reducing usage costs.

[0025] Reference Figure 5It should be explained that a fastening hole 106 is also provided on the aforementioned card plate 103, which is the same shape as the first limiting block 101. When it is necessary to connect the rotating shaft 104, the first limiting block 101 can be embedded in the fastening hole 106 on the contact surface of the card plate 103, thereby preventing the rotating shaft 104 from slipping during fastening. In specific operation, the first limiting block 101 is embedded in the fastening hole 106 on the contact surface of the card plate 103. Since the shape of the first limiting block 101 and the fastening hole 106 are adapted, the two can be tightly connected, which can effectively limit the rotation tendency of the rotating shaft 104 during the fastening process and avoid affecting the stability and firmness of the guardrail connection due to the slippage of the rotating shaft 104.
